Information services

Croydon libraries are part of the Universal Reading Offer, which includes a national information offer to library customers called Bookmark Your Library.

Information and support for older people and carers

The libraries work in partnership with other agencies such as Age UK to deliver an information service. For more information about Age UK visit .

Carers First in Croydon provides support for carers of older people in Croydon.

Croydon Neighbourhood Care support local care agencies offer advice and support to older people.

Community information

Libraries display posters promoting local events and services. The community information policy (PDF,52KB) outlines the criteria for displaying posters.

Skyline counselling

Skyline offers free and friendly online counselling for young people aged 14 to 25 in Croydon or Sutton. Register online via the 'Off The Record website' and we'll connect you to a trained counsellor who you can talk to in confidence via our website.

If you'd prefer to talk to someone face to face, Off The Record provide a variety of services for young people across Croydon and Sutton including face to face counselling.
